The challenge, however, lies in Malaysia’s tropical temperature threshold.

Standard thermochromic transfers activate around 31°C (88°F). In Kuala Lumpur, where average outdoor temperatures regularly exceed 32°C, a standard thermal patch remains permanently activated. Our R&D division has formulated custom climate-adjusted pigment profiles (specifically tuned to 35°C and 37°C activation thresholds) to ensure the color-changing effect occurs dynamic when touched by hand or during active metabolic perspiration, rather than staying static due to ambient environmental heat.

2. Chemical Composition: Leuco Dye Technology vs. Liquid Crystal Systems

For procurement managers evaluating manufacturers, understanding the science behind the thermal reaction is vital. Heat-reactive prints utilize two main methodologies:

  • Leuco Dye Microencapsulation: The primary technology used in high-efficiency heat transfers. The microcapsules contain a leuco dye, a weak organic acid (color developer), and a solvent. At low temperatures, the solvent remains solid, holding the dye and developer in contact, displaying color. Upon heating, the solvent melts, separating the developer from the dye and turning the print translucent or shifting to a secondary color base.
  • Cholesteric Liquid Crystals (CLC): These compounds reflect light at specific wavelengths according to temperature changes, cycling through a spectrum of colors (red, orange, green, blue). While highly precise, liquid crystals are highly sensitive to UV exposure and washing abrasion, making Leuco-dye based PU films the preferred choice for durable apparel.

Technical Application Instructions for Factories

For optimal bonding strength and color-shift durability, garment production lines must calibrate application machinery using the following parameters:

  • Heat Press Temperature: 145°C - 155°C (293°F - 311°F) to protect microcapsules from thermal overload.
  • Dwell Time: 12 - 15 seconds.
  • Platen Pressure: 3.5 - 4.5 kg/cm² (Medium-to-High pressure).
  • Peeling Method: Cold Peel. Allow the PU substrate to cool to room temperature before removing the carrier film to ensure crisp edges.

Q4: What color change configurations are available?
We manufacture two types: colored-to-colorless (e.g., black to clear, revealing a background graphic) and color-to-color (e.g., red to yellow, blue to green). The colored-to-colorless approach is highly effective for surprise branding applications.
